Principal Financial (PFG) Share-based Compensation (2009 - 2023)
Principal Financial's (PFG) quarterly Share-based Compensation came in at $68.5 million in Q4 2023, up 0.59% year-on-year from $68.1 million in Q4 2022, and up 0.59% on a QoQ basis from $68.1 million in Q4 2022.
